In 2019, 25-year-old Robin Manansala collapsed and had a seizure on a basketball court in San Jose. He was rushed to a hospital, where an MRI revealed an oligodendroglioma.
βThe care that I received at Stanford was like no other."

In 2022, Tomoya Ogura, an Oakland-based software engineer, started having pain on the left side of his face. Imaging found a brain tumor pressing on his trigeminal nerve.

A rare headache turned into a life-altering emergency for Ralph Jones during a Las Vegas vacation. After experiencing severe symptoms, Dr. Melanie Hayden Gephart removed a hemangioblastoma. Today, he's grateful for each pain-free day.
